- 博客(19)
- 资源 (3)
- 收藏
- 关注
翻译 在Android中为视图创建自定义属性
属性指定自定义属性的数据类型,可以是字符串或者int或者颜色值等。在这种情况下,它被定义为一个字符串。属性的值设置为“Hello, world!”对于我们的 CustomView 视图。中定义了自定义属性,就可以像其他任何属性一样在自定义视图的。要在Android中为视图创建自定义属性,需要在项目的。文件中声明自定义属性。命名空间来引用我们的自定义属性。
2023-06-23 02:06:42
237
原创 Acitiviti 流程引擎在Spring Boot中使用教程
Activiti是一个面向业务人员、开发人员和系统管理员的轻量级工作流和业务流程管理(BPM)平台。它的核心是一个用于Java的超快速且坚如磐石的BPMN2过程引擎。它是开源的,并在Apache许可证下分发。Activiti在任何Java应用程序、服务器、集群或云中运行。它与Spring完美集成,非常轻量级,基于简单的概念。目录或文件说明图表查看器editor-app编辑器app流程图编辑页面index.html流程列表页面。
2023-05-30 10:21:44
1142
原创 Java反射复制类属性值的2种方法说明
Java反射复制类属性值的2种方法说明。1、通过Field方法。2、通过PropertyDescriptor方法。
2023-05-26 13:15:44
655
原创 SpringBoot如何防止会话重放攻击呢
(会话重放攻击)客户端对服务端的网络请求如果被攻击者拦截并且抓取,攻击者可以用抓取到的参数不断对接口发起重复请求,造成大量重复操作且可能产生重复数据。
2023-05-19 00:22:16
1963
原创 windows安装ElasticSearch(8.2.3)
network.host: host地址,Elasticsearch 默认只能通过localhost访问,在这里设置一个不同的地址从而在网络中暴漏这个节点,单机模式直接填 0.0.0.0。下载地址: https://www.elastic.co/cn/downloads/past-releases/elasticsearch-8-2-3。2、下载地址:https://github.com/medcl/elasticsearch-analysis-ik/releases。
2023-05-17 21:15:21
326
翻译 SpringBoot如何防止XSS攻击
XSS攻击全称跨站脚本攻击,是为不和层叠样式表(Cascading Style Sheets, CSS)的缩写混淆,故将跨站脚本攻击缩写为XSS,XSS是一种在web应用中的计算机安全漏洞,它允许恶意web用户将代码植入到提供给其它用户使用的页面中。
2023-03-06 23:01:31
2568
原创 Spring-Cloud-Starter-Alibaba-Nacos-Discovery 源码分析
关于 Spring-Cloud-Starter-Alibaba-Nacos-Discovery 在应用启动时,自动注册服务的一些相关的源码分析。
2022-04-07 09:08:04
4595
2
原创 SpringBoot 2.6.3 集成 swagger2 遇到的问题 Error: Failed to start bean ‘documentationPluginsBootstrapper’
SpringBoot 2.6.3 集成 swagger2 遇到的问题 Error: Failed to start bean ‘documentationPluginsBootstrapper’
2022-04-04 00:08:47
1641
原创 Vue3 Cannot convert undefined or null to object
1、报错信息2、问题排查备份Template里面的标记,排除是因为模板语法导致的 如果不是模板里的问题,那么很大概率就是js里出现的问题, 可能是在组件创建的时候,也可能是在组件创建完成,执行相关生命周期函数的时候导致的问题,比如created,mounted等,把created和mounted函数里执行的相关代码注释,发现还是报错,那比较大的可能性就是在extend:Base这一块,结合报错内容,可能是存在什么undefine或者null的对象转换,比较大的可能是基类组件的属性和继承组件的属
2022-03-09 11:31:18
8940
原创 【JAVA学习日记】执行springboot jar包提示NoClassDefFoundError
在依赖的项目有个配置类映射配置文件,在本地部署jar包时,这个类报了一个异常:NoClassDefFoundError 。但是在IDEA运行时并未报错。看来问题应该出在maven编译,于是查看生成的jar包的依赖。找到依赖的包core-1.0.jar,并查看它内部的classes这时候就明白了,原来是直接用IDEA的install命令,我以为它会内置clean instal...
2019-02-11 15:41:32
2441
原创 【Java学习日记】关于Intellij IDEA下springboot多模块项目打包遇到的问题
项目结构 global 父类工程 | |-- core 核心代码 | |-- api (依赖core项目) | ... .. . 问题1. 在maven编译的时候会自动执行单元测试解决办法:# properties 设置 skipTests属性为true,跳过测试 <propertie...
2019-02-10 19:10:10
1187
原创 【Java学习日记】IDEA Java编辑器下SpringBoot项目无法找到resources目录下资源解决
# BEGINString 图片id = 前台提交参数 String 图片路径 = 根据id值拼接图片路径File 图片文件 = new File(图片路径);if(图片文件不存在){ 图片文件 = 从Resources文件夹读取默认图片}......输出文件流# END 一开始总是提示异常信息找不到文件,以为是代码写错了。然后看了下 I...
2019-02-09 21:17:32
3179
原创 Windows环境安装Tesseract-OCR 4.0
Tesseract最开始是由惠普实验室在1985年-1994年之间开发的一个OCR(Optical Character Recognition , 光学字符识别)引擎,自2006年之后由Google开发维护。Github仓库地址:https://github.com/tesseract-ocr/tesseractWindows版本下载地址:https://digi.bib.uni-mann...
2019-01-30 00:36:35
1502
原创 【Java学习日记】Maven构建SprintBoot项目项目提示xxxMapper not found
今天在开发过程中遇到一个问题。开发语言java,框架是springboot,使用maven构建项目 根项目---- 模块A---- 模块B---- 模块C模块A里面有Service和Dao(Mybatis-plus),模块B依赖模块A。每次运行模块B的子程序,都提示 xxxMapper not found,最后找到解决办法需要在模块B的ApplicationClass...
2018-12-31 19:05:53
433
1
原创 【java学习日志】使用命令行执行jar包
这是写的第一篇关于java的博客,主要目的是通过记录增强记忆,以及方便以后回顾。决定开始写的时候其实java已经学习了一段时间,包括搭建环境,Idea java安装都已经完成。通过cmd执行jar包的方法:1.打开windows命令行2.输入 java -jar [jar包路径和文件名,比如 c:/xx/xx/xx.jar]很简单,但是不常用感觉容易忘记,在博客记录以下算是接下...
2018-11-02 14:35:52
998
原创 在Web项目中使用ImageProgressor.Web开源库进行图片略缩处理
在NuGet安装完后测试http://localhost:16001/static/images/a1.png?width=500 通过http://localhost:16001/remote.axd/外部图片和http://localhost:16001/remote.axd?http://外部图片 均返回404 not found由于网
2017-02-05 16:25:23
376
原创 同一个dom元素下 单击事件覆盖双击事件的解决方法
再写js的时候发现一个问题: $("#button1").on("dbclick",function(){ //双击事件}).on("click",function(){ //单击事件});遇到如上情况的话单击事件会将双击事件覆盖掉,在网上找到一个解决方法,实验后可行:var clickTimes=0; //记录点击次数$("#but
2015-09-21 17:18:22
1519
ECShop_V2.7.3_UTF8_release0411
2016-01-03
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人